如何计算在uiimageview中加载图像所需的时间

时间:2012-05-04 14:20:16

标签: objective-c ios4

如何计算在uiimageview中加载图像所需的时间。我在点击按钮上使用此代码

-(IBAction)loadImage:(id)sender
{
    //Using block to create image view through NSOperationQueue
    NSOperationQueue *queue = [[NSOperationQueue alloc] init];
    [queue addOperationWithBlock: ^{

    //Create image view and adding it to the view
    imageView = [[UIImageView alloc] initWithFrame:CGRectMake(0, 0, 320, 375)];
    imageView.image = [UIImage imageNamed:@"Yellow_Red_Parrot.jpg"];
    [self.view addSubview:imageView];

    }];
}

我想计算点击图片视图中加载的图片所需的时间。任何人都可以帮助我。

提前致谢

1 个答案:

答案 0 :(得分:2)

在开始操作之前,请添加:

NSDate *startDate=[NSDate date];

操作结束后,添加:

NSDate *endDate=[NSDate date];
double ellapsedSeconds=[endDate timeIntervalSinceDate:startDate];